Job description

At Nouryon, our global team takes positive action every day, to reach higher collectively and individually. We create innovative and sustainable solutions for our customers to answer society’s needs – today and in the future.

About the job:

Nouryon is looking for an HSES Manager to join our team in Columbus, Mississippi. In this role, you will lead the site's Health, Safety, Environmental and Security programs, ensuring regulatory compliance while driving a strong safety culture and continuous improvement.

As a key site leader, you'll partner across the organization to manage HSES performance, reduce risk, and support safe and responsible operations.

In your future role as an HSES Manager, you will:
  • Lead site HSES compliance with corporate requirements and applicable federal, state, and local regulations.
  • Drive safety initiatives that address unsafe conditions and at-risk behaviors, including the SCAN process and plant safety committee.
  • Oversee the Plant Emergency Response Organization (PERO) and ensure compliance with OSHA, Responsible Care, and corporate directives.
  • Review and authorize high-risk permit-to-work activities.
  • Manage site security requirements, including alignment with DHS requirements.
  • Support employee health and wellness programs, medical records, and fitness-for-duty evaluations in partnership with HR.
  • Manage environmental compliance, permitting, waste management, and improvement initiatives in accordance with EPA, MDEQ, ISO, Responsible Care, and corporate requirements.
  • Serve as a key user of Enablon to track incidents, near misses, hazards, BBS observations, audits, MOCs, regulatory reporting, and corrective actions.
  • Maintain Responsible Care and ISO certifications in partnership with the Responsible Care Coordinator.
  • Develop and manage the HSES department budget and support the site's annual budgeting process.
  • Support community outreach as a key point of contact and alternate site spokesperson.
  • Manage HSES-related supplies, services, and consumables in accordance with purchasing guidelines.
We believe you bring:
  • A technical or engineering degree with 5+ years of industry-related HSE&S experience.
  • Strong ability to read, analyze, and interpret technical information related to plant operations.
  • Knowledge and experience working safely within a chemical manufacturing environment, including around rotating, stationary, and high-voltage equipment.
  • Ability to safely work in an industrial environment, including climbing multiple levels, working indoors and outdoors in varying noise conditions, and lifting up to 50 lbs.
  • The knowledge and leadership capability to safely direct the work of others.
  • Ability to comply with applicable Nouryon RBPS 12 Corporate CFATS Personnel Surety Compliance Policy requirements.
  • Professional licenses or HSE&S-related certifications are preferred.
Good to know:

This is a full-time, onsite position based at our Columbus, Mississippi manufacturing site. The HSES Manager reports to the Site Director and is responsible for leading a team.
